# Most people treat Bitcoin wallets like digital leather purses, but they are actually closer to a keychain for a global locker system.

We are used to apps like Google Pay or PayPal, where a company tracks our balance on a private spreadsheet. When people start with Bitcoin, they treat wallet apps the same way. But Bitcoin works fundamentally differently. This session is designed to look past the buttons and screens on your phone to understand what a wallet actually does: managing keys, signing messages, and reading a public ledger.

## AGENDA

  • The Empty Wallet: Your coins live on the network, not your device; we will trace how a wallet reads the blockchain to calculate your balance.
  • The Power of 12 Words: A piece of paper can outlast a broken phone; we look at how math turns a backup phrase into your private keys.
  • The Mechanics of a Transaction: Sending Bitcoin is just signing a digital contract; we will break down exactly what happens when you hit 'send'.
  • Choosing Your First Wallet: Not all wallet apps are created equal; we will compare custodial apps versus self-custody apps so you can protect your funds.
